Legacy Architectural Bottlenecks & Friction Points

Jitanaturals' existing website was built on a monolithic, outdated architecture that suffered from chronic performance issues. Page load times averaged over 8 seconds, with mobile experiences even slower, leading to a 65% mobile bounce rate. The site lacked proper SEO schema, meta tagging, and content optimization, resulting in virtually no organic search visibility for high-intent keywords like "organic food Kenya" or "natural products online." The user experience was fragmented: navigation was non-intuitive, product search returned irrelevant results, and the checkout process was clunky, causing cart abandonment rates above 70%. Additionally, the platform had no integration with M-Pesa, Kenya's leading mobile payment system, forcing customers to use manual bank transfers, which further dampened conversion rates. From an operational standpoint, inventory management was manual and error-prone, leading to stockouts and overselling. The legacy system also lacked analytics capabilities, preventing the team from understanding customer behavior or optimizing the sales funnel. These bottlenecks were not just technical—they translated into direct financial losses, with an estimated KES 500,000 in monthly missed revenue due to poor site performance and user experience.

Elqon Engineering Blueprint & Technical Implementation

Elqon's solution was a complete reimagining of Jitanaturals' digital presence. We architected a modern, headless ecommerce platform using Next.js for the frontend and PostgreSQL with Supabase for the backend. This decoupled architecture ensures blazing-fast page loads, with server-side rendering and static generation for critical pages. To meet the requirement for fast loading times, we implemented a global CDN, image optimization, and lazy loading, achieving sub-2-second load times on 4G networks. The platform was deployed on Docker containers for scalability and ease of maintenance, with CI/CD pipelines enabling rapid deployment and rollback. For SEO, we implemented a comprehensive strategy: structured data markup (JSON-LD) for products, categories, and reviews; optimized meta tags and URLs; and a blog with content targeting LSI keywords like "organic food benefits" and "natural wellness products." We also integrated Google Search Console and Bing Webmaster Tools to monitor and improve indexing. The user experience was redesigned from the ground up, with intuitive navigation, faceted search, and a streamlined checkout process that supports M-Pesa and card payments. The integration of M-Pesa via API ensures secure and instant transactions, a critical factor for Kenyan consumers. The rollout was phased: first, we migrated the product catalog and set up the new infrastructure, then we launched the frontend with a soft beta, and finally we executed a full launch with marketing campaigns. Throughout the process, we conducted rigorous testing, including load testing to handle peak traffic, and user acceptance testing to ensure a seamless experience.

Security, Compliance (Data Protection Act 2019) & M-Pesa Payment Integration

Security and compliance were paramount in this deployment. Elqon ensured that the platform adhered to Kenya's Data Protection Act 2019, implementing robust data encryption (AES-256) for sensitive customer data, secure user authentication using OAuth 2.0, and regular security audits. We also ensured compliance with the Central Bank of Kenya (CBK) regulations for payment processing, particularly for M-Pesa integration. The M-Pesa API was integrated with a secure payment gateway, ensuring that all transactions are encrypted and validated. We implemented tokenization to protect payment details, and the system logs all transactions for audit purposes. Additionally, the platform is protected against common threats such as SQL injection, XSS, and CSRF attacks, with Web Application Firewall (WAF) and DDoS protection at the infrastructure level. The platform also includes automated backup and disaster recovery procedures, ensuring business continuity. These measures not only protect customer data but also build trust, a critical factor in the organic products niche where consumers are particularly concerned about authenticity and safety.
